Posted: Wed Dec 01, 2004 3:42 pm Post subject: Time for a roll bar GP ???? IHRA Rule Change |
|
|
http://www.ihra.com/news/2004/november/122005rulebkupdates.htm
Scroll down to the ET Bracket sections.
T-Top cars now fall under the convertable rules for roll bar regulations. SO 13.49 or quicker will require a 6 point bar.
| Quote: | Rollcage: Add at the end of the section, A rollcage is mandatory on all convertibles running 10.99 or quicker ¼ or 6.99 or quicker 1/8 mile. T-top vehicles follow convertible guidelines.
11.50 to 13.49 section
Rollbar / Rollcage: A minimum of a 6 point roll bar is mandatory all convertibles running 11.00 to 13.49 ¼ mile and 8.25 or quicker 1/8 mile. A roll cage is mandatory on any entry that exceeds 135 mph.
|
I'm not exactly sure what rule book PIR goes by. But this could get interesting, especialy if NHRA follows suit. _________________
